Warning Signs You Need Pool Leak Water Removal in Nokomis, FL

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to further damage, increased costs, and even health hazards. Stay vigilant and address any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ells in your pool or surrounding areas. This could show moisture accumulation and potential mold growth, which can spread to other areas of your property.

Discolored or Warped Pool Liner

Check your pool liner regularly for signs of damage, such as discoloration, warping, or cracking. If left unchecked, this can lead to costly repairs and potentially even collapse.

Water Stains or Discoloration on Surrounding Surfaces

Look for water stains on surrounding surfaces, such as concrete, wood, or tile. These can show water seepage and potential structural damage.

Increased Water Bill or Pool Water Levels

Monitor your water bill and pool water levels for any unusual changes. This could show a hidden leak or other issue that needs attention.

Visible Signs of Damage or Sagging Structures

Inspect your pool and surrounding structures for signs of damage, such as cracks, sagging, or crumbling. These can show water damage and potential safety hazards.

Unpleasant or Unusual Odors in Your Pool or Surrounding Areas

Be aware of unusual odors in your pool or surrounding areas. These could show mold growth, bacterial contamination, or other issues that need attention.

Q: What causes pool leaks, and how can I prevent them?

Pool leaks are often caused by worn-out or damaged pool equipment, faulty plumbing, or structural issues in the pool shell or surrounding areas.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ent leaks and ensure your pool remains safe and functional.
